highfalutin

adjective
 
 
/ˌhaɪ.fəˈluː.tɪn/ US  /-t̬ɪn/ informal

Definition

trying to seem very important or serious, but without having a good reason for doing so and looking silly as a resultShowing arrogance and conceitConfidence and self-assuranceBoasting
